Mary Margaret Sampson

Fairlea-Mary Margaret Sampson passed away Saturday, Aug. 1, 2015, at Greenbrier Manor in Fairlea.

She was born in Lewisburg, a daughter of the late William Andrew and Mary Thelma Stanton Napier.

Margaret, as she was known, provided domestic help to several families in the Lewisburg area. Also, she worked at Greenbrier Manor when it first opened.

In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her first husband, Theodore A. Hanson and by her second husband, Earl Sampson. She was also preceded in death by brothers, Bill, George, Gene, Jessie, Charlie and Bobby Napier and sister, Ruby Sheppard.

Margaret is survived by her sons, Jerry (Debbie) Hanson, Gary (Sue) Hanson and Larry Hanson; daughter, Peggy (Lou) Hoke; sisters, Myra Wade, Beulah Gillenwater, Sarah Fitzwater, Shirley McClung and Beatrice Pullis; and brothers, Wallace and Tommy Napier.

She also leaves behind six grandchildren, Paul Hoke, Lee Anne Hoke, Brian Hanson, Linnie Hughes, Lindsey and Kimberly Hanson; one great-granddaughter; one great-great-granddaughter; as well as many nieces and nephews whom she dearly loved.

Her funeral service was held Monday, Aug. 3, at the Wallace & Wallace Funeral Home in Lewisburg where Pastor Rick Brown of the Lewisburg United Methodist Church officiated. Burial followed in Rosewood Cemetery, Lewisburg.

The family received friends on Sunday evening, Aug. 2, at the funeral home.
